The Year is 1996 and wrestling is at the start of its second wave of popularity as WCW's hot nWo angle is drawing a lot of attention and WWF's Stone Cold Steve Austin is barreling down the road to stardom with his carefree attitude and Austin 3:16 slogan. Amid that, a long time fixture of WWE, The Undertaker was in the middle of one of his fiercest rivalries against Mankind, who benefitted from Paul Bearer's betrayal at Summerslam. The feud had seen such violence and brutality that normally wasn't seen in WWF, and the feud needed to be ended, once and for all. Neither man would seemingly be able to stop until the other way laid 6 feet deep, and thats how they would settle it, in the first ever Buried Alive Match at In Your House: Buried Alive
CPF's AjBabyBoi (@AjBabyBoi) and Connor Lane (@sconnorlane) join to witness the brutal brawl, discuss how the Anoa'i family ranks among other famous athletic families, and the journey of the 3 Faces of Foley
